Britain suffer Billie Jean King Cup semi-final heartbreak against Slovakia
Britain's Emma Raducanu returns the ball to Slovakia's Viktoria Hruncakova during a Billie Jean King Cup semi-final match at Martin Carpena Sports Hall in Malaga, southern Spain, November 19, 2024

BRITAIN suffered Billie Jean King Cup heartbreak as Slovakia fought back to claim a 2-1 victory in the semi-finals in Malaga.

Britain looked to be heading for their first final in the competition since 1981 when Emma Raducanu defeated Viktoria Hruncakova 6-4 6-4 and Katie Boulter won the opening set against Rebecca Sramkova.

Neither had dropped a set all week until that point, but Boulter could not maintain her advantage and Sramkova fought back to claim a 2-6 6-4 6-4 victory and send the tie to a deciding doubles.
